The facility replaces the original elementary school which remained occupied during a portion of the construction and was later demolished and replaced with site improvements.  The budget accommodated desired alternates along with several campus improvements.  CM Company worked with the contractors to accommodate the added work while maintaining the original schedule. Careful team planning allowed us to utilize existing site conditions and help maintain historical characteristics.  A project savings will allow the district to plan future improvements.

Structure:  The building is a single story, constructed using structural steel studs with brick veneer, stucco, and a wood framed roof structure.  

Services:  Construction Management 

Challenges:  Subsurface demolition and abatement was required to prepare the site on which the former High School had been demolished and buried.  Careful planning and environmental considerations played an important role as we unearthed the conditions.
